Re: PK en catalogos

From: Miguel Ortega <mortega(at)tc(dot)com(dot)ve>
To: pgsql-es-ayuda(at)postgresql(dot)org
Subject: Re: PK en catalogos
Date: 2007-06-30 14:33:36
Message-ID: 468669C0.7080705@tc.com.ve
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da

Miguel Ortega escribió:
> Buenos dias listeros!!!
>
> Alguien podria decirme como hacer un Select a los catalogos que me
> devuelva el/los campo(s) que confornan el primary key de una tabla
> especifica?
>
> Saludos...
>
> Gracias de antemano..
>
>
Bueno curucuteando los catalogos llegué a algo como esto:

SELECT a.attname FROM pg_catalog.pg_attribute AS a
WHERE a.attrelid = '1847469' AND EXISTS (SELECT TRUE FROM
pg_catalog.pg_constraint WHERE conrelid='1847469' AND contype='p' AND
a.attnum = ANY(conkey))

Espero lo corrijan!!!

Saludos

--
_________________________________________
Miguel A. Ortega B.
Analista de Sistemas y Soporte a Usuarios
<0416 - 642 12 26> / < mortega(at)tc(dot)com(dot)ve>
Technologies Consulting C.A.

In response to

Responses

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Edwin Perez Lozano 2007-06-30 15:46:28 Re: PK en catalogos
Previous Message listas 2007-06-30 14:32:07 Re: consulta sobre unicode - Alvaro imperdonable